Noise Rules: Livermore vs San Leandro
How do noise rules rules compare between Livermore, CA and San Leandro, CA?
Livermore and San Leandro have similar restriction levels.
Livermore, CA
Alameda County
Livermore STRs must comply with citywide noise ordinance quiet hours (typically 10 PM-7 AM). Amplified outdoor sound prohibited at night; complaints can trigger permit action.

STR guests in San Leandro must comply with citywide noise ordinance. Quiet hours apply 10 PM to 7 AM. Operators face fines for guest violations.

Livermore FAQ
Can STR guests host parties?
Large parties/events are typically prohibited by STR house rules and local ordinance.
Who enforces this in Livermore?
Livermore code enforcement at (925) 960-4600 handles most complaints. Alameda County agencies handle regional issues.
San Leandro FAQ
Can my STR guests have a party?
Events and parties are generally discouraged or prohibited. Noise violations by guests result in penalties for the operator.
What happens after repeat complaints?
Escalating fines, administrative penalties, and potential revocation of the STR permit or business license.
